Shares of Impinj, Inc. (NASDAQ:PI – Get Free Report) have been assigned a consensus rating of “Moderate Buy” from the ten ratings firms that are covering the stock, MarketBeat reports. One analyst has rated the stock with a sell recommendation, two have issued a hold recommendation, six have given a buy recommendation and one has assigned a strong buy recommendation to the company. The average twelve-month target price among analysts that have updated their coverage on the stock in the last year is $179.2222.
A number of research firms have weighed in on PI. Jefferies Financial Group upped their target price on Impinj from $175.00 to $190.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a report on Thursday, July 30th. Barclays raised their price objective on shares of Impinj from $169.00 to $176.00 and gave the company an “overweight” rating in a research note on Friday, May 1st. Evercore set a $144.00 price target on Impinj in a research note on Thursday, April 30th. Wall Street Zen raised shares of Impinj from a “hold” rating to a “buy” rating in a report on Saturday, August 1st. Finally, Needham & Company LLC lowered their target price on Impinj from $175.00 to $168.00 and set a “buy” rating on the stock in a report on Thursday, July 30th.

Impinj Stock Down 3.4%
NASDAQ PI opened at $172.65 on Monday. The stock has a market capitalization of $5.27 billion, a PE ratio of -187.66 and a beta of 1.94. Impinj has a 1 year low of $87.36 and a 1 year high of $247.06. The business’s 50-day moving average is $143.42 and its 200 day moving average is $130.40.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.80, a current ratio of 3.28 and a quick ratio of 2.29.
Impinj (NASDAQ:PI –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, July 29th. The company reported $0.86 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.80 by $0.06. The firm had revenue of $108.37 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$104.60 million. Impinj had a positive return on equity of 5.23% and a negative net margin of 7.26%.The business’s revenue was up 10.7%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the firm earned $0.80 earnings per share. Impinj has set its Q3 2026 guidance at 0.590-0.630 EPS. Sell-side analysts forecast that Impinj will post 0.37 earnings per share for the current year.
Impinj Company Profile
Impinj, Inc, headquartered in Seattle, Washington, develops Radio Frequency Identification (RFID) solutions designed to connect everyday items to the internet. Founded in 2000, the company pioneered RAIN RFID technology with a focus on transforming supply chain and inventory processes across retail, healthcare, airport baggage handling and manufacturing. Impinj’s platform comprises RAIN RFID tag chips, fixed and handheld RFID readers, gateways, antennas and connectivity modules that enable real-time visibility of tagged items.
Impinj’s product portfolio is built around its core RAIN RFID ecosystem, offering tag chips for high-volume production (Monza series), reader chips for integration into third-party devices and complete reader and gateway systems (Speedway series and xArray).
